Question: A client's perpetual inventory records show significantly higher balances than the physical inventory count. Which fraud risk indicator is most directly suggested by this discrepancy?
Answer options:
- Pressure to meet earning targets. ✅ Opportunity for inventory theft.
- Rationalization of employee misbehaviour.
- Complexity of inventory costing methods.
Correct answer: Opportunity for inventory theft.
Explanation: A significant discrepancy where book inventory exceeds physical inventory can indicate that inventory has been stolen, pointing to an opportunity for fraud within the inventory management system.
